As a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ine (DO) specializing in cardiology, Dr. Brett Milford would offer a range of services focused on the diagnosis, treatment, and prevention of heart and vascular diseases. Although a comprehensive list of his specific services is not available in the provided information, general cardiology services typically include:

  • Comprehensive Cardiovascular Evaluations: Thorough consultations for patients with suspected or diagnosed heart conditions, including a detailed review of medical history, physical examination, and discussion of symptoms and risk factors.
  • Electrocardiogram (ECG/EKG): A standard diagnostic test that records the electrical activity of the heart to detect abnormalities in rhythm, signs of heart damage, or other cardiac issues.
  • Echocardiography: An ultrasound imaging technique used to visualize the heart's structure and function, allowing the assessment of heart valves, chambers, and blood flow. This is crucial for diagnosing various heart conditions.
  • Cardiac Stress Testing: Evaluating the heart's response to physical exertion, often used to detect coronary artery disease or assess the severity of existing heart conditions. Different types of stress tests, such as exercise stress tests or pharmacological stress tests, may be utilized.
  • Ambulatory Cardiac Monitoring: Utilizing devices such as Holter monitors or event monitors to record the heart's electrical activity over extended periods, helping to detect intermittent arrhythmias or other cardiac events.
  • Management of Coronary Artery Disease: Providing medical management for patients with blockages in the heart's arteries, which may include medications, lifestyle recommendations, or referrals for interventional procedures.
  • Management of Heart Failure: Developing and implementing treatment plans for patients whose hearts are unable to pump blood effectively.
  • Treatment of Arrhythmias: Diagnosing and managing various types of heart rhythm disorders, such as atrial fibrillation.
  • Management of Hypertension (High Blood Pressure): Providing care for patients with elevated blood pressure, a major risk factor for heart disease.
  • Management of Hyperlipidemia (High Cholesterol): Addressing and treating high cholesterol levels to prevent the buildup of plaque in the arteries.
  • Preventive Cardiology: Educating patients on lifestyle modifications and risk factor management to prevent the onset or progression of cardiovascular disease.
